Many job settings have people from a number of companies functioning within them simultaneously. When a worker of a different firm negligently triggers a work injury to an employee of an additional business, the injured sufferer might submit a suit against the negligent employee and the irresponsible worker's company. This can allow you to recover complete settlement for your losses.
Building employees are often targets of on-the-job injury risks, usually resulting in third-party claims from work accidents. If you operate at a building site and are wounded by a staff member of a different firm at the website, you can submit an insurance claim for damages versus that worker and his/her company while filing a workers' compensation claim with your company.

Texas is the only state in which companies are not required to carry employees' payment insurance.
The Texas Division of Workers' Settlement has an online database that can inform you whether your company is or is not a client to employees' compensation. In some cases nonsubscribers try to hide the truth that they don't carry employees' comp because they hesitate of being taken legal action against. Subscribers to workers' comp are called for to publish notices in workplace usual locations stating that they carry employees' compensation.
By regulation, you. May get benefits for your on-the-job injury, offered your injury had not been a result of drunkenness, horseplay, a disaster, an intended mishap, off-work responsibility, or a personal strike. Have the right to obtain clinical attention from the physician of your choice within the workers' comp dealing with healthcare network or from an authorized list.
You need to tell your supervisor quickly after your injury happens. Consist of just how, where, and when the injury took place. It is then your employer's obligation to submit an Employer's First Report of Injury or Illness with the business's insurance service provider within 8 days of your notification or absence from work.
Make certain to inform the physician that it was job-related. Lastly, submit your finished Employee's Claim for Settlement for a Work-Related Injury or Occupational Disease (DWC Form-041) with the Texas Division of Insurance Policy, Department of Workers' Settlement, asap and within one year from the day of injury.

Right here are some of the most typical injuries and work kinds that Houston workers' settlement lawyers run into. Transportation-related mishaps (on-the-job electric motor automobile mishaps) Autumns, slips, and trips Overexertion injuries Recurring tension injuries (such as carpal tunnel, wrist, or knee injuries) Hefty lifting-related injuries (most typically connected with office back injuries) Exposure to hazardous toxic substances.
Individuals typically assume that an employee is covered when they experience a sudden injury arising from one particular event. That is real, it's likewise the situation that workers whose injuries have actually gathered over lengthy periods are also qualified to advantages. In a lot of cases, these kinds of injuries have a greater influence on a worker's capacity to execute their job.
No work is without its very own collection of dangers. Employee injury and death prices often tend to be higher when heavy equipment, hand-operated labor, and regular transportation are part of the job summary. This includes: Vehicle drivers Building employees (including roofing contractors and structural iron/steel employees) Farming, angling, and forestry employees Oil and gas removal.
